Output 7ebca35ee52239effa0034faeccc20d6fe9de548afadc9fc1dcb16214dcafbd8:21

value
29239542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4d5d93c5a883a522284412f967e9c15d8a236a OP_EQUAL
address
MGKD5Xi5tfu8WaKuKKZ33S17fTP5Q4MoE3
transaction
7ebca35ee52239effa0034faeccc20d6fe9de548afadc9fc1dcb16214dcafbd8
spent
true